Spotting the Fakes: Red Flags Everywhere!

So, how do you tell the difference between a legitimate code and a phishing attempt? Here are some red flags to watch out for:

  • Sites Asking for Your Password: This is a HUGE no-no. Epic Games will NEVER ask for your password for a promotion. If a site asks for it, run. Don't walk, run!
  • Unlimited Codes: Think about it: why would Epic give away unlimited free V-Bucks or skins? It doesn't make sense. If it sounds too good to be true, it almost certainly is.
  • Survey Walls: These are websites that make you complete endless surveys or download apps to "unlock" your code. You'll probably spend hours filling out forms only to find the code doesn't exist.
  • Sketchy Download Links: These links might install viruses or malware on your device. Always be cautious when downloading files from unknown sources. Stick to official sources.
  • Too good to be true promises: Like unlocking the rarest items or skins with a single code.

Honestly, if something feels off, trust your gut. It's better to miss out on a potential freebie than risk compromising your account or your device.

Fortnite Free Codes Updated 2025: FAQ

How can I tell if a Fortnite code generator is a scam?

Simple. All Fortnite code generators are scams. Epic Games doesn't use code generators. They are designed to trick you into completing surveys, downloading malware, or giving away your account information. Avoid them like the plague.

What's the worst that can happen if I use a fake code?

The worst-case scenario is that you could lose your Fortnite account or have your personal information stolen. Scammers can use fake codes to trick you into providing your login credentials or downloading malicious software that can compromise your device.

Are there any legitimate ways to get free V-Bucks in Fortnite?

Yes! The most reliable way is through the Battle Pass. By completing challenges and leveling up, you can earn V-Bucks. Also, keep an eye on official Fortnite promotions and giveaways. Epic Games sometimes offers free V-Bucks as part of these events.

Why do so many websites promise free Fortnite codes if they're not real?

Because it's profitable for them. These sites make money by tricking you into completing surveys, clicking on ads, or downloading software. They prey on people's desire for free stuff and don't care about the consequences.
